Output e73786615c1909be08b63d3efd67ee75ef9c44534703a14d5aa2d2eaa6c8bc62:1

value
79903559
script pubkey
OP_0 OP_PUSHBYTES_20 329535781719770867fb2e1733fc3de8337143bd
address
bc1qx22n27qhr9msselm9ctn8lpaaqehzsaafud9e2
transaction
e73786615c1909be08b63d3efd67ee75ef9c44534703a14d5aa2d2eaa6c8bc62
confirmations
260025
spent
true